What is Dog Agility Training?
Before diving into our top recommendations for dog agility training near me, let’s understand what this activity actually entails.
Dog agility is a competitive sport where handlers direct their dogs through various obstacle courses in a race against the clock. These courses typically include tunnels, weave poles, jumps, tire hoops, seesaws, and more. The sport originated in England in the late 1970s and has since gained immense popularity worldwide.

Common Challenges in Dog Agility Training
Even with the best dog agility training near me, you might encounter these common challenges:
Fear of Specific Obstacles
Many dogs initially fear certain obstacles, particularly:
- Teeter-totter: Due to the movement and noise
- Tunnel: Because of the dark enclosed space
- A-frame: Due to the height
Solution: Quality training programs use desensitization and positive reinforcement to build confidence gradually.
Handler Coordination
Many handlers struggle with:
- Timing of commands and signals
- Body positioning relative to obstacles
- Reading their dog’s cues
Solution: Video analysis and focused handler classes can significantly improve these skills.
Consistency Issues
Dogs may perform well in training but struggle:
- In new environments
- With different handlers
- Under competition pressure
Solution: Gradually introduce environmental variables and practice in different locations.
FAQ About Dog Agility Training
Is my dog too old to start agility training?
While puppies should wait until their growth plates close (typically 12-18 months depending on breed), there’s no upper age limit for dogs to begin agility. Many facilities offer modified “senior dog” programs for older pets. Always consult your veterinarian before starting any new physical activity with an older dog.
What breeds excel at dog agility?
While Border Collies and Australian Shepherds are commonly seen in competitions, almost any healthy dog can enjoy and excel at agility. Different breeds bring different strengths—some are naturally fast, others precise, and some particularly handler-focused. How much does dog agility training cost?
Costs vary widely depending on location, facility type, and class structure. Group lessons typically range from $15-35 per session, while private training may cost $50-100 per hour. Many facilities offer package discounts for multi-week commitments.
How long does it take to learn agility?
The learning curve varies significantly depending on the dog, handler, and training frequency. Basic obstacle familiarization might take 6-8 weeks, while competitive-level training is an ongoing process that can span years. Consistent practice is key to progress.
Can small dogs do agility?

Is agility training good for hyperactive dogs?
Yes! Agility provides both physical exercise and mental stimulation, which are excellent for high-energy dogs. The focus required often helps hyperactive dogs learn to channel their energy productively and improve overall behavior.
Do I need special equipment to practice at home?
While professional equipment is expensive and requires space, many agility skills can be practiced with improvised obstacles.
